Output 043b86d8d81d605d54a38857907c5a372620aef2eaa18e00cb4f7014e0be3e31:0

value
397681
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 126efa4917efefaeedf9409ed4ec8996165321d9 OP_EQUALVERIFY OP_CHECKSIG
address
12gU7KQ1C59jmY3NRirz8ionH6cEKwfNWH
transaction
043b86d8d81d605d54a38857907c5a372620aef2eaa18e00cb4f7014e0be3e31
spent
true